  1. 11. Physical modeling of on-state losses in bipolar Si and SiC power devices

    Author : Olof Tornblad; KTH; []
    Keywords : ;

    Abstract : Power losses affect both the installation- and long-term cost of power electronic systems. The installation cost is related to the fatt that power losses in silicon power devices generate heat and make installation of heat sinks and water cooling necessary. If self-heating effects are strong, lotal overheating can eventually lead to device failure. READ MORE

  3. 13. Effects of Pulsed Electric Fields on Plant Tissue

    Author : Yongyut Chalermchat; Livsmedelsteknik; []
    Keywords : TEKNIK OCH TEKNOLOGIER; ENGINEERING AND TECHNOLOGY; Technological sciences; Electropermeabilization; Pulsed electric fields; Plant Tissue; Teknik;

    Abstract : The interaction between biological cells and external electric fields has been of interest by scientists for several decades. Exposure of the cells to electric fields leads to various kinds of biophysical and biochemical responses. These responses can be used to characterize cell properties and/or to manipulate cell characteristics. READ MORE
